Warcraft III: Reign of Chaos is a fantasy RTS game developed by Blizzard Entertainment with singleplayer and multiplayer content, and is the first fully 3D game by the studio.
The game was released in July 2002, with The Frozen Throne expansion pack following in July 2003. They both use the same executable, with Reign of Chaos accessed with the -classic
command line argument. Like prior Blizzard games, both titles were supported simultaneously. The initial support cycle lasted until March 2011 with patch 1.26a, during which time the disc check was removed, basic widescreen resolution support was implemented, balancing was refined, new maps and neutral heroes were added, and The Frozen Throne's Rexxar campaign received its second and third acts. The game's support was restarted in March 2016; patch 1.27b from December 2016 is the last patch applicable to the retail version of the game, as all subsequent ones were distributed through Battle.net exclusively.
With patch 1.29.0 from April 2018, the game started using different formats than before, and more quality-of-life improvements were added (such as support for more players in skirmish and multiplayer, improved widescreen support, etc.) laying the foundation for the "classic" mode of the then-upcoming Warcraft III: Reforged. The last pre-Reforged version was 1.31.1 from June 2019. Redeeming the serial keys of the retail version on Battle.net will grant access to Reforged, but restricted to its "classic" mode.
The original version of the game is no longer available digitally nor can it access the Battle.net multiplayer service, as it was replaced entirely by Reforged. As there are significant changes between the two and valid reasons to keep using the retail version, this article retains relevant information for users of these builds. The game remains stable on modern systems after patching to version 1.27b.

Retail | SecuROM 4 DRM on Windows; removed as of patch 1.21b, retaining only serial key requirement. Most copies pre-2007 install on all three operating systems. |
- The original version is no longer sold digitally as of November 2018 in favor of the remaster.
- If a retail copy is already owned, access to the classic version of Warcraft III: Reforged (which allows access to the original Reign of Chaos and The Frozen Throne campaign content as well as Reforged multiplayer) can be gained for free by entering the serial key here on Battle.net and then downloading the installer from here; this will install the Battle.net App in order to download the Warcraft III: Reforged client.
- Installers for non-Reforged versions are no longer available from Blizzard.
- With patch 1.21b, the game no longer requires the CD to play.
- A free demo version is available from GameFront: Windows, OS X. While its missions were added in the full version of The Frozen Throne expansion, the voiceovers were not migrated.

Patches
List of 1.27b patches
- Version 1.27b is the most up-to-date standalone installer version for the retail release, as well as the the Czech release.[citation needed].
- Official support for Windows 7, 8.1, and 10 as well as Mac 10.10 and 10.11 was added with version 1.27a, though Mac 10.9 remains unsupported.
- The 1.27b patches for a specific language can be downloaded from Blizzard's FTP server using the links below, or from the PCGW download mirrors (Windows, Mac).
- Install the Reign of Chaos patch only if The Frozen Throne is not installed.

Conversion to Reforged build
Updating to the latest version requires the use of the "Warcraft III Launcher" program. Clicking on "Battle.net" in the main menu will automatically attempt to patch the game to the latest version, and will download and run the "Warcraft III Launcher."
- This requires the Battle.net App to be installed.
- Versions above 1.28 will automatically update to Warcraft III: Reforged "classic" the next time the game is launched. Versions at or below 1.28 will automatically update the next time Battle.net is chosen from the main menu. "Reforged" visuals will only be available if the user's account has that version of the game purchased.
- As of version 1.28, support for the Czech version of the game has been dropped,[citation needed] and new standalone patch installers are no longer provided by Blizzard.

The Frozen Throne installer does not recognize a Reign of Chaos installation
This may occur if the Reign of Chaos installer fails to deploy its uninstaller in %WINDIR%
, which is the case with the 2007 BestSeller Series re-release, which has an altered setup. The Frozen Throne checks for Reign of Chaos by querying the existence of the uninstaller file and will refuse to proceed until those files are present.

Command line arguments
Command[10] | Description |
---|---|
-window | Runs the game in windowed mode |
-fullscreen | Runs the game in borderless windowed mode |
-nativefullscr | Runs the game in fullscreen mode |
-nowfpause | Prevents the game from pausing upon losing focus |
-d3d | Runs the game using Direct3D (obsolete as of 1.29) |
-opengl | Runs the game using OpenGL (obsolete as of 1.29) |
-swtnl | Runs the game using Software T&L (obsolete as of 1.29) |
-graphicsapi [option] | Runs the game using selected graphics API (as of 1.29): OpenGL2 , Direct3D9 . Using other options is reported to crash the game.
|
-classic | Runs the base game (Reign of Chaos) instead of The Frozen Throne. |
-loadfile [filename] | Immediately runs the game from the specified save file. When applied to the map editor executable, it applies the same functionality to the specified map file |
-datadir [path] | Forces the game to load all files from the specified folder (useful for mods) |
-crash | Intentionally crashes the game to test the crash log output |
-locale [locale] | Switches the game's language |
